Code P0113 2016 GMC Sierra Description

The intake air temperature (IAT) sensor 1 is a variable resistor that measures the temperature of the air in the sensor bore. The Engine Control Module (ECM) supplies 5 V to the IAT sensor 1 signal circuit and a ground for the IAT sensor 1 low reference circuit. The signal varies with inlet air temperature and is displayed by the scan tool as °C (°F). The multifunction intake air sensor houses the IAT sensor 1, IAT sensor 2, Humidity sensor, Mass Air Flow (MAF) sensor and BARO pressure sensor. The Diagnostic Trouble Code (DTC) ECM detects that the IAT sensor 1 signal is colder than -60°C (-76°F) for greater than 5 s.

What are the Possible Causes of the DTC P0113 2016 GMC Sierra?

  • Dirty air filter
  • Faulty Intake Air Temperature (IAT) Sensor
  • Intake Air Temperature Sensor harness is open or shorted
  • Intake Air Temperature Sensor circuit poor electrical connection
  • Faulty Engine Control Module (ECM)

How to Fix the DTC P0113 2016 GMC Sierra?

Review the 'Possible Causes' above and visually examine the corresponding wiring harness and connectors. Check for damaged components and inspect connector pins for signs of being broken, bent, pushed out, or corroded.

What is the Cost to Diagnose the Code?

Labor: 1.0

To diagnose the P0113 2016 GMC Sierra code, it typically requires 1.0 hour of labor. Rates vary by location, vehicle, and shop. Many shops charge between $80–$150 per hour; dealerships and metro areas may be higher, independents may be lower.

Frequently Asked Questions about P0113 2016 GMC Sierra Code

What does the OBDII code P0113 indicate on a 2016 GMC Sierra?

The P0113 code on a 2016 GMC Sierra indicates that the Intake Air Temperature (IAT) sensor circuit is reporting a higher than expected voltage, suggesting the air temperature entering the engine is inaccurately high.

What are common symptoms of code P0113 in a 2016 GMC Sierra?

Symptoms of code P0113 may include a check engine light, rough idling, difficulty starting the engine, decreased fuel efficiency, and occasionally, the engine may feel sluggish or hesitant during acceleration.

What can cause the P0113 code to appear in a 2016 GMC Sierra?

Common causes of the P0113 code include a faulty or disconnected IAT sensor, corrosion or damage to the sensor connector, a short to voltage in the sensor circuit, or issues with the engine control module (ECM).

How do you diagnose the P0113 code in a 2016 GMC Sierra?

To diagnose the P0113 code, start by visually inspecting the IAT sensor and its connector for damage or disconnections. Use a multimeter to check for proper voltage and ground at the sensor. If the wiring is intact, consider testing or replacing the IAT sensor itself.

Can driving a 2016 GMC Sierra with a P0113 code cause engine damage?

While driving with a P0113 code won't typically cause immediate engine damage, it can lead to issues like poor fuel economy and altered engine performance. Long-term driving with this code without addressing the issue may lead to more significant engine problems or inefficiencies.

What are some quick fixes for the P0113 code on a 2016 GMC Sierra?

Quick fixes for the P0113 code may include checking and securing the IAT sensor connector, ensuring the sensor is seated properly, and clearing any dirt or debris affecting the sensor. If these steps don't resolve the issue, replacing the sensor might be necessary.

Is it expensive to fix the P0113 code in a 2016 GMC Sierra?

The cost to fix the P0113 code can vary. If the issue is simply a loose connector or dirty sensor, the cost can be minimal. However, if the sensor needs to be replaced, costs will typically include the price of the sensor and labor, generally making it a moderately priced repair.

How long does it take to repair a P0113 code on a 2016 GMC Sierra?

The time it takes to repair a P0113 code can range from about 30 minutes to a few hours, depending on the root cause of the problem. If the issue is just a loose connection or dirty sensor, the repair can be quick. However, more in-depth electrical diagnostics and component replacement may take longer.
